What was the purpose of D-Day?

History
1 answer:
Inessa05 [86]4 years ago
7 0
The purpose of D-Day was to "<span>reclaim Western Europe first before attempting to move Allied troops into Germany" since there needed to be a second front in Europe. </span>

Which of the following slogans characterized Eisenhower's New Look foreign policy?
Alenkinab [10]

Answer: "More bang for the buck" - a strategy to save money by relying on a stockpile of nuclear weapons rather than a large standing army

Explanation:

This economic strategy implemented by President Eisenhower aims to reduce contributions to the military and navy and to increase revenue for the nuclear arsenal. This strategy was aimed at reducing the departure of troops to distant battlefields and scattering forces around the world. The plan was primarily directed against the Soviet Union.
